How Does a Penile Implant Become Erect?

Many men worry about this specifically. How does a penile implant become erect? Will this happen at random times? When a man becomes aroused, he simply needs to squeeze the pump that is located in the penis. This is done by squeezing between the index and thumb. When this happens, the penis becomes erect. It looks and feels much like a normally erect penis. The quality of this “normal” feel and the process itself really depends on the type of implant and the surgical procedure used.

What To Expect From the Surgery?

The penile implant and pump is put in place during a surgical procedure. The procedure usually takes about an hour to complete. It is done under local or, in some cases, general anesthesia. A very small incision is made to place the device in the scrotal sac. Newer procedures are far more efficient and less invasive. The procedure doesn’t take long, but the pain can be significant for some men. It can take up to two weeks to fully heal, though most people are able to go back to work in three days.
The good news is, you are likely to feel better right away. Depending on the type of penile implant used, you should have a very normal looking penis. You will likely have improved function and, unless you tell your partner otherwise, they will not know about your procedure.
